Jackie Caplan-Auerbach studies “weird seismic signals that are accidentally recorded.” So, when her friends Jeffery and Christine Smith reached out to her on August 10, 2025, about an odd rising tide and surging waters in Alaska’s inside passage, she went looking for what might’ve caused it.
The Smiths had already confirmed that no earthquake had occurred to cause a tsunami, so the next likely story was a landslide in the area. Caplan-Auerbach found the nearest seismometer was far away from the Smiths, so identifying one lone wiggle that could confirm a landslide was proving difficult.
“Some slides, when they're about to fail, exhibit a slight stuttering behavior prior to failure. We call that a precursory earthquake sequence," said Caplan-Auerbach. “They're not big earthquakes. They’re tiny, tiny, tiny, little stuttering events, and it's not a hugely common signal. We've probably seen it about 15 to 20 times total. After doing some processing of the Tracy Arm data, I saw that there was a booming precursory signal. And I knew at that point that it was a landslide.”
The landslide occurred off the South Sawyer Glacier in the Tracy Arm fjord and caused a 1,520 foot tsunami wave. Tracy Arm is a popular cruise ship destination, but the fjord happened to be empty at the time of the landslide.
“Had anybody been there at that time, I think we would be telling a very different story today,” Caplan-Auerbach said. “We just got ludicrously lucky.”
